Job Description

The Department of Physics at Georgia Southern University invites applications a tenure-track assistant professor in Experimental or Theoretical Physics. The position requires teaching, research, and service responsibilities as well as a terminal degree. Applicants should submit a cover letter (including the names, addresses, telephone numbers, and e-mail addresses of at least three professional references), a curriculum vitae (including a list of publications), a statement of teaching philosophy, and a description of current and future research, to: Dr Xiaojun Wang, Search Chair, Search # 67401, Department of Physics, Georgia Southern University, P. O. Box 8031, Statesboro, GA 30460-8031. Electronic mail: [email protected], Telephone: 912-478-5292. Screening of applications begins November 1, 2016, and continues until the position is filled. The preferred position starting date is August 1, 2017.   Only complete applications and applications submitted electronically will be considered. Finalists will be required to submit to a background investigation.
